South Korean stock index is down

South Korean stock index KOSPI closed lower on Monday, while other major markets in the Asia-Pacific region (APR) were closed, trading data show.
By the end of trading on Monday South Korean stock market KOSPI decreased by 0.48% — down to 2 225,67 points. Market players paid attention to the macrostatistics data published earlier. Thus, the business activity index (PMI) of South Korea in the sphere of industry in December decreased to 48.2 points from 49 points a month earlier.
Basically, the world markets remained closed on the first Monday of the year due to the New Year holidays.
At the close of trading on Friday Shanghai Composite gained 0.51% up to 3,089.26 points and Shenzhen Composite gained 0.37% up to 1,975.61 points, while Hong Kong Hang Seng Index was up 0.2% down to 19,781.41 points. Australia’s S&P/ASX 200 rose 0.26% to 7,038.7 points. Japan’s Nikkei 225 closed at 26,094.5 points.
